Help me decide my Award Winners

I just finished my first season of a new MLB game for OOTP 12 and I need help voting on my Regular Season awards.


The White Sox (85-77, ALC Champs) were the underdog World Series Champs, edging the Yankees (103-59, ALE Champs) in the ALDS, the Red Sox (99-63, AL Wildcard), and finally the Phillies (110-52, NLE Champs) in five games.


I know in my head who the individual award winners for the season are, but that sort of takes the voting process out of it so if you have the time and the inclination, feel free to vote on my award winners. I have selected three to four nominees in each category; rank them and the first 25 responses will count. I’ll publish the results at the end.


Red Italics indicates a League Leading number.

Hamilton, Longoria, A-Rod for AL MVP.

Longoria/A-Rod is fascinating. What do you care more about? Defensive ability which is Longoria, or Homeruns which is A-Rod? Because aside from that their lines are almost identical.

yeah, traditionalist stat guys would love a year like that from ARod and it was a fantastic year for a 36-yo player, but his WAR rating was 9th in the AL and his defense by every measure was god-awful. Longoria was leading the AL in WAR at the All-Star break and then tanked in the second-half, otherwise he would have been the clear MVP. Like I said, I had Hamilton winning the award...if the dude could just stay healthy.
